How to Convert Ton-Force (Long)/square Foot to Ksi
1 tonf (UK)/ft^2 = 0.0155555555603901 ksi
Example: convert 15 tonf (UK)/ft^2 to ksi:
15 tonf (UK)/ft^2 = 15 × 0.0155555555603901 ksi = 0.233333333405852 ksi

Ton-Force (Long)/square Foot
Ton-force (long) per square foot is a unit of pressure representing the force exerted by one long ton (2,240 pounds) distributed over one square foot.
History/Origin
This unit originated in the UK as a practical measure for engineering and industrial applications, combining the long ton (used primarily in the UK) with square foot to measure pressure in contexts such as structural and mechanical engineering.
Current Use
Today, ton-force per square foot is rarely used in modern engineering, having been largely replaced by SI units like pascals. It may still appear in historical data, specialized fields, or regional contexts within the UK.
Ksi
Ksi (kilopound per square inch) is a unit of pressure measurement representing thousands of pounds-force per square inch.
History/Origin
The unit originated from the imperial system, primarily used in the United States for measuring pressure in engineering and industrial contexts, especially in the oil and gas industries.
Current Use
Ksi is still used today in engineering, construction, and manufacturing to specify material strength, pressure ratings, and structural specifications, particularly in the United States.
